WebIt is possible to cherry pick multiple commits using the command line. Git 1.7.2 introduced the ability to cherry pick a range of commits. WebNov 6, 2024 · If we run git cherry-pick br2 to ask Git to copy commit L here, Git will compare K-vs-L to see what they changed, and compare K vs J to see what we changed. What we changed already includes everything, and there is nothing to add. The cherry-pick simply stops. Due to a quirk of the implementation—cherry-pick ends by running an …
Git - Cherry Pick - GeeksforGeeks
WebAug 5, 2024 · git cherry-pick is a simple but powerful tool that allows you to selectively transfer commits from one branch to another. You can use it when you don’t want to merge an entire branch into master, but would still like to include changes from a feature branch. 0 seconds of 1 minute, 13 secondsVolume 0% 00:25 01:13 git cherry-pick is a useful tool but not always a best practice. Cherry picking can cause duplicate commits and many scenarios where cherry picking would work, traditional merges are preferred instead. With that said git cherry-pickis a handy tool for a few scenarios... See more Often times a team will find individual members working in or around the same code. Maybe a new product feature has a backend and … See more Sometimes a feature branch may go stale and not get merged into master. Sometimes a pull request might get closed without merging. Git never loses those commits and through commands like git log and git reflogthey … See more When a bug is discovered it is important to deliver a fix to end users as quickly as possible. For an example scenario,say a developer has started work on a new feature. During that new feature development they … See more To demonstrate how to use git cherry-picklet us assume we have a repository with the following branch state: git cherry-pickusage is straight forward and can be executed like: In this example commitSha is a commit … See more fair work amb
git - Make Cherry Pick not bring in history - Stack Overflow
WebDec 29, 2015 · git-flow (seen here translated as regular git commands) is based on merging branches (features into dev, dev into master) git cherry-pick is not compatible with merge because of: duplicating commits on merge, functional dependencies So if your current workflow based on cherry-picking works, you ought to keep it. WebSome projects incorporate contributions by cherry-picking commits. For more information, see Distributed Git - Maintaining a Project in the Git documentation. Cherry-picking a … WebAug 5, 2024 · git cherry-pick is a simple but powerful tool that allows you to selectively transfer commits from one branch to another. You can use it when you don’t want to … do it best lumber in harrison michigan